Problems solved by technology

The invention guides the puncture process by setting a micro-ultrasonic probe in the inner cavity of the puncture sleeve close to the needle, and the ultrasonic-guided puncture needle solves the problem of inaccurate positioning caused by the existing doctors' experience in puncture to a certain extent. , but the ultrasound-guided puncture needle requires the use of an ultrasound probe, a wire assembly connected to the ultrasound probe, and a power supply, resulting in a complex structure and high cost of the entire puncture needle, and the diameter of the entire puncture needle sleeve also needs to be increased, resulting in The wound left on the human body is larger
In addition, the ultrasound-guided puncture process is only suitable for guided puncture of human surface tissues, and cannot guide puncture of deeper tissues and organs of the human body.

Embodiment 1

[0033] Embodiment 1 introduces a precise puncture needle with guiding function, refer to the attached figure 1 , which includes a puncture needle body 1, a needle handle 2 and a guide wire 3. The puncture needle body is made of stainless steel, and the lower end of the puncture needle body 1 is provided with a needle point 101, and the needle point 101 is set in the shape of an ellipse during specific setting (refer to the attached Figure 5 ). In addition, a scale 102 is provided on the outer surface of the puncture needle body 1 to facilitate a more intuitive understanding of the length of the puncture needle body 1 inserted into the human body.

Abstract

The invention relates to the technical field of puncture needles, in particular to a precise puncture needle with a guiding function. The precise puncture needle comprises a puncture needle body, a needle handle and a guiding wire, wherein the upper end of the puncture needle body extends into the needle handle, a sealing block is arranged in the needle handle, the upper end of the puncture needlebody is fixedly connected with the sealing block, the upper end of the puncture needle body extends out of the upper surface of the sealing block, a spacer is arranged in an inner cavity of the puncture needle body and extends to a needle head from the inner cavity of the puncture needle body at the sealing block, the upper end and the lower end of the spacer are sealed, and the spacer divides the interior of the puncture needle body into a wire insertion channel and a contrast agent channel. Compared with an ultrasonic guiding puncture needle, the puncture needle has the advantages that thewhole puncture needle is simpler in structure and lower in cost, the defect of ultrasonic guiding when the ultrasonic guiding puncture needle is inserted into deep tissue of a human body is effectively overcome, and the whole puncture needle with the guiding function is wider in application range and higher in practicability.

technical field [0001] The invention relates to the technical field of puncture needles, in particular to a precise puncture needle with a guiding function. Background technique [0002] The puncture needle is a medical device for puncturing the femoral artery during interventional therapy. The traditional puncture needle adopts the tip opening of the needle, and the doctor needs to puncture according to the experience and the state of the human body when puncturing. Cause femoral artery injury, cause puncture site hematoma, femoral artery dissection and other complications. In addition, the existing puncture needle cannot insert the guiding wire in time after puncturing and spraying blood, which may easily cause excessive blood loss of the patient and pollute the operating table.
